I recommend the hacksheild that OPG was using or do the same thing that Combat Arms does launch the game threw the website.

OGP's client used Xtrap, which can be fully unhooked from the game with two simple edits to the executable. It's not secure at all, and the version CABAL used when OGP ran the game was extremely outdated. It's not more secure then GameGuard.

GameGuard, in terms of game security, is one of the better choices. Not to say it's the best, and regardless of what is used, there will always be flaws and methods to bypass things. Security is nothing more then flawed logic with the intent to do better with something. No matter how many innovations technology will have, there will be loopholes to bypass stuff.
